Factors Affecting Moving Costs
Overview of Pricing Structures
The pricing structure of moving services can often seem convoluted. Generally, cheap moving services can be categorized into hourly rates or flat fees. Hourly rates may vary depending on the number of movers, equipment required, and time taken, while flat fees correlate with the distance of the move and the total volume of items. Distance and Its Impact on Costs
The distance of a move significantly impacts the overall cost. Local moves often have different pricing structures than long-distance moves due to fuel costs, labor, logistics, and time involved. For example, moving within Stamford may incur a different rate than moving from Stamford to New York City. Generally speaking, long-distance moves involve costs for drivers’ time, fuel, tolls, and potential overnight stays. It’s vital to consider these factors when budgeting for your move.
Additional Fees to Consider
When hiring cheap movers, it’s essential to be aware of potential additional fees that might be incurred during the move:
- Packing Supplies: Costs for boxes, bubble wrap, and other packing materials can add up quickly.
- Service Fees: Some budget movers may charge for additional services, such as heavy items or special handling for fragile goods.
- Fuel Charges: Depending on the distance and fuel prices, extra fuel charges may be added.
- Tipping: Although not mandatory, it’s customary to tip your movers based on the quality of service provided.

Comparing Quotes from Different Providers
After narrowing down your list of movers, it’s time to collect quotes. Request estimates from each company and make sure to compare them side by side. This is crucial as some companies may have different definitions of services included in their prices. Ensure that you’re comparing apples to apples in terms of services offered, distance covered, and overall costs. Don’t hesitate to ask questions if any part of a quote is unclear.

Essential Packing Tips for Cheap Movers
Packing is one of the most vital aspects of a move and can significantly influence cost-effectiveness:
- Declutter: Before packing, go through your belongings and decide what you really need to move. Donate or sell items you no longer use to lighten your load.
- Label Boxes: Mark boxes according to their contents and the room they belong in, which will save time during the unpacking phase.
- Use Alternatives for Packing Supplies: Consider using blankets, towels, or even clothing as padding to protect fragile items, saving money on bubble wrap.
Things to Avoid When Hiring Movers
To ensure a positive moving experience, avoid these common pitfalls:
- Not Reading the Fine Print: Always read the terms and conditions carefully before signing any contracts. Pay attention to cancellation policies and refund options.
- Ignoring Insurance Options: It’s crucial to understand the insurance coverage the movers provide. Inquire about additional coverage if needed to protect your belongings.
- Running Late: Make sure you are available for the movers when they arrive. Late arrivals can delay your entire moving timeline and may incur additional charges.
